This position is part of the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) Professional Research Experience (PREP) program. The Senior Research Associate will support the development and implementation of a new non‑structural component fragility and consequence database for performance‑based hazard assessments of buildings. The role involves working with NIST researchers and external collaborators on database architecture, software development, and deployment of web‑based front‑end tools.
